Zendesk

Background

Zendesk is a comprehensive customer service platform that enables businesses to manage and respond to customer inquiries efficiently. By integrating Zendesk as a source in real-time workflows, organizations can automatically process and analyze incoming support tickets, leading to improved response times and customer satisfaction.

Setup

  1. Access Admin Center: Log in to your Zendesk account and navigate to the Admin Center.

  2. Navigate to Webhooks: Click on "Apps and integrations" in the sidebar, then select "Actions and webhooks" followed by "Webhooks."

  3. Create a New Webhook: Click on "Create webhook."

  4. Configure Webhook:

  5. Name: Provide a descriptive name for the webhook.

  6. Endpoint URL: Enter the ProxyHook source endpoint URL obtained by creating a new "source" within ProxyHook.

  7. Request Method: Select "POST."

  8. Request Format: Choose "JSON."

  9. Set Up Triggers: Connect the webhook to specific triggers or automations that correspond to the events you want to monitor, such as the creation of new tickets.

  10. Save and Test: Save the webhook configuration and test it to ensure it functions as expected.
